Dan, you can get the parts at the junkyard with some pliers. I think you're only missing the mafs plug, both ignitor plugs, O2 plug, and the purple iacv plug. You can get the ignitor plugs and O2 from the S13SR and the purple plug from any KA. That should do it. Hope you already have an injector subharness.
I did my own harness. It's not hard with some FSMs and that labeled pic of the dash plug from the internet.
